A review by raisedbyfiction
Summer Hates Christmas by Rachel Dove

3.0

I have mixed thoughts on this book. I enjoyed certain aspects of it but those tended to be smaller parts such as the other character’s POVs such as Summer’s friend. She had great insights and a compelling storyline I wish there was more of. I didn’t see any of the twists coming which made the book more exciting and I was really invested in a resolution regarding her family. However, I found that the romance was a little underwhelming since Summer was super mean and then Noel would apologize which I found slightly odd. I also feel that her past took too long to come forward without enough emphasis on why she hates Christmas so much. In conclusion, it was an interesting read but I didn’t connect to it in the way I hoped.
